Warning Signs You Need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ration
Catching these warning sign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the musty odors warped flooring or discoloration in your laundry room – address the issue today to avoid costly repairs.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
When you notice a persistent, unpleasant smell in your laundry room, it’s a clear indication that water has seeped into the area, creating an ideal environment for mold and mildew growth. Don’t wait – schedule a restoration service to prevent further damage and health risks.
Warped Flooring or Discoloration
Water damage can cause your flooring to warp, buckle, or discolor, creating an eyesore that’s not only aesthetically unpleasing but also a safety hazard. Our team will restore your flooring to its original state, ensuring your laundry room is safe and functional.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water damage can leave behind unsightly stains on your walls and ceilings, not to mention the potential for structural damage. Our technicians will remove the stains and dry the area to prevent further damage.
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Standing water in the laundry room | Yes | No | DIY extraction and drying are possible, but a professional will ensure the area is completely dry and safe. |
| Water damage to electrical systems |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ical systems is a serious safety hazard. A professional will assess and repair the damage to prevent electrical shock. |
| Water damage to structural elements | No | Yes | Water damage to structural elements can compromise the integrity of your home. A professional will assess and repair the damage to prevent costly repairs down the line. |

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ration Cost in Dripping Springs, TX
The cost of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ions in Dripping Springs, TX. These estimates are based on real-world scenarios and should give you a general idea of what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response | $500 – $2,000 | The sever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the time of day impact the emergency response cost. |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| The amount of water to be extracted, the number of equipment needed, and the duration of the drying process affect the cost. |
| Sanitizing and C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the sanitizing and cleaning required, the number of affected areas, and the type of equipment used impact the cost. |

How do I prevent water damage in my laundry room?
Preventing water damage in your laundry room is easier than you think. Regular maintenance, such as checking for leaks and ensuring proper drainage, can go a long way in preventing costly repairs. Also, installing a water sensor or a smart thermostat can alert you to potential issues before they become major problems.
